Job Description

What you get to do in this role:

  • Lead UX design for a suite of products working across a team of designers
  • Work collaboratively inside a cross-functional team, while providing design leadership inside a truly agile environment
  • Work closely with product management and engineering, providing design perspective to help ensure a unified and cohesive experience across the ServiceNow ecosystem
  • Conduct user needs assessment, task analysis, and develop user profiles; identify key tasks for user research, competitive analysis, user testing, and develop usability plans
  • Develop high-level task flow content and then use storyboards and other design documents to communicate concepts and vision to others
  • Develop UI layouts including controls, labels and graphical elements for software on both mobile and desktop platforms with an eye towards experience unification
  • Create end-to-end detailed design deliverables as a series of experience maps, storyboards, wireframes, and interactive prototypes

Qualifications

To be successful in this role you have:

  • 5-10+ years of experience in UX or interaction design with heavy emphasis on human-centered design methods
  • Experience mentoring or leading designers on complex projects
  • An inspiring portfolio showing us how you have researched and crafted great experiences, seeing them through to released products
  • Ability to understand and distill complex problems into elegant, informed solutions
  • Ability to articulate and champion your design solutions based on human-centered design principles and incorporating research data
  • Expert with design tools (e.g. Sketch, Adobe XD) to produce wireframes and high-fidelity interactive prototypes
  • Experience working in an iterative and agile development environment
  • Excellent teamwork and communication skills to effectively collaborate with multi-functional and multi-disciplined teams
  • High level of initiative and a “make it work” ethos to successfully bring a product design from conception to launch with minimal supervision

Bonus Points:

  • Experience facilitating design thinking workshops
  • Expertise in one or more of the following enterprise product spaces: IT Security Management, IT Operations Management, Security Operations, HR Service Delivery, Customer Service Management (CSM), or Finance & Legal
  • Experience in creating content and/or designing with compliance to WCAG 2.0/2.1 AA guidelines
